The university is currently seeking a qualified individual to assume the role of Outreach Coordinator.  The Outreach Coordinator plays a critical role in assisting and educating our students and their families in the financial aid and onboarding process both on campus in within the community. The Outreach Coordinator is one of two front line staff reporting through the financial aid office who have varied duties described below. 

Coordinator Specific Duties:  

  • Partners with the Enrollment Marketing Coordinator in event planning where Financial Aid would be represented both on and off campus. 
  • Organize campus and community outreach events focused on FAFSA completion, financial literacy, and retention. 
  • Assist in endowed scholarship selection and awareness efforts 
  • Assist in student retention efforts through outreach campaigns and programing related to Financial Aid. 
  • Work closely with other departments on overlapping intake tasks and student services 
  • Greets students and other visitors to Haas administration

Clarke University is a leading independent, coeducational, Catholic university with majors in the liberal arts, sciences and professional programs at the undergraduate and graduate level.   Founded in 1843 by the Sisters of Charity of the Blessed Virgin Maryin Dubuque, Iowa, Clarke University is an intimate learning community that lives practically by four Core Values: Education, Charity, Justice, and Freedom. These values emanate from its founder, Mary Frances Clarke, the Sisters of Charity of the Blessed Virgin Mary, and those who follow their example to provide learning experiences that are relevant and forward looking. The Clarke Compass, designed for undergraduate students, integrates the liberal arts, experiential learning, major courses of study, cocurricular offerings and the Core Values to produce career-and life-ready graduates who service the Common Good, defined as that which all members of society need in order to live healthy, fulfilling lives.
